Try using Quilt patterns for colors and standards for hour Imagi-nations. I used them for the Army of the Grand Duchy of the Grand Duke of Gorgonzola and they look great. Take the basic quilt pattern scan it and put it into an artwork manipulation vector art probram to add in roundels, numbers embroidery and it looks great. |
